The
Hindi
film
industry
is
mourning
the
loss
of
two
great
actors,
Rishi
Kapoor
and
Irrfan
Khan.
Rishi
Kapoor's
fans
are
missing
him
ever
so
much
on
social
media,
where
he
was
very
active.
Raveena
Tandon
recently
shared
one
of
Rishi
Kapoor's
last
video
messages,
which
he
had
recorded
for
her
father
and
filmmaker
Ravi
Tandon's
80th
birthday.
"HI
Ravi
ji!
Let
me
wish
you
a
very
happy
80th
birthday,"
Rishi
starts
off
in
the
video,
and
continues,
"Mai
soch
raha
tha,
apki
aur
humari
mulakat
42
saal
purani
hai.
I
think
we
met
in
1973,
we
worked
first
in
Khel
Khel
Mein,
Neetu
and
me,
both
of
us.
We
worked
in
a
few
films
-
Jhootha
Kahin
Ka,
Rahi
Badal
Gaye,
Aan
Aur
Shaan.
You
know
we
have
had
a
very
good
synergy
in
our
work
relationship
and
I
have
enjoyed
working
with
your.
My
association
with
Neetu
was
principally
because
of
you-
you
worked
in
two
very
important
films
in
both
our
lives."
Raveena
posted
the
video
on
her
Instagram
handle
and
wrote
as
caption,
"Dearest
dearest
Chintu
uncle..
you
are
missed
everyday.
Just
before
his
going
to
New
York
for
treatment,
he
recorded
this
for
papa,
and
then
surprised
him
by
being
there
with
us
on
papas
birthday.
you
will
always
be
there
at
home
and
in
our
hearts
forever
Chintuuncle.
we
love
you,"
(sic).
Rishi
left
us
on
April
30,
2020,
just
a
day
after
Irrfan
Khan
passed
away.
Rishi
had
been
battling
leukemia
for
two
years.
His
funeral
was
attended
by
his
wife
Neetu
Kapoor,
son
Ranbir
Kapoor,
Alia
Bhatt,
Kareena
Kapoor
Khan,
Saif
Ali
Khan,
Abhishek
Bachchan
and
others.
